How Tree Removal Companies Handle Dangerous Situations

July 30, 2025

Tree removal isn’t always a simple process—especially when safety is on the line. From leaning limbs over roofs to storm-damaged trunks threatening power lines, dangerous tree situations require more than just a chainsaw and good intentions. Tree removal companies specialize in resolving these hazards using expertise, specialized tools, and clear safety procedures. According to Arborists Near Me, 65% of the work that the tree service industry performs daily takes place at single-family residences, showing how these services are essential for homeowners.


Use Experienced Personnel


Tree removal companies rely heavily on skilled teams to assess and handle hazardous trees. Certified arborists and trained technicians evaluate the condition of each tree to determine the safest course of action. When a tree is at risk of falling, decaying from the inside, or located near critical infrastructure, experience is critical. These experts know when pruning is enough and when full removal is necessary, helping prevent accidents while preserving property integrity.


Rely on Specialized Equipment


The right tools make a big difference when managing a risky removal. Tree removal companies use cranes, aerial lifts, rigging systems, and chainsaws designed for precision in tight or unstable spaces. For example, a crane might be used to lift large limbs away from a structure instead of letting them fall freely. This equipment not only speeds up the process but reduces the risk of damage to people and property.


Follow Thorough Safety Protocols


Before any work begins,
tree removal companies conduct a detailed risk assessment to outline possible hazards and create a mitigation plan. They may coordinate with city officials for permits or temporary road closures, especially if power lines or public spaces are affected. Strict adherence to safety protocols, including the use of personal protective equipment and clear communication among crew members, ensures a smooth and secure operation.
